Project Overview & Objective
● Petronas currently operates an old traditional application on-premises.
● Business growth and increasing customer demand are driving the need for modern
infrastructure.
● The application faces higher customer frequency, highlighting the need for scalability.
● A critical requirement is maintaining the security of sensitive data during migration.
● The main objective is to build a scalable, highly available, and fault-tolerant
infrastructure.
● Data security is essential, with protection for both in-transit and at-rest data.
● The infrastructure must be secured against various cyber threats.
● The organization seeks a cost-efficient solution with disaster recovery capabilities.
● Cloud migration is identified as the optimal path to achieve these objectives.
● Benefits the organisation by saving cost of maintenance and achieve pay as you go basis
not investing large amount on on premises infrastructure at the start.
● We taking Oracle database itself as our database engine on premises
Key Requirements for Successful Cloud Migration
● To achieve high availability, fault tolerance, security, disaster recovery, and cost-efficiency, the project
requires careful planning. We will adopt the Agile methodology for the migration process, ensuring
effective tracking through tickets and sprint dashboards for smooth progress monitoring.
● Another major requirement is choice of cloud platform third party tools which will help us to fulfill the
requirements in cost efficient way and meeting all the compliance(security and data integrity).
● The initial focus is to set up the cloud development environment and grant access to developers, ensuring
uninterrupted development and meeting tight deadlines.
● The architecture will transform applications into containers for optimal resource utilization, providing a
lightweight, cost-efficient, and secure solution to handle thousands of concurrent customers.
● To meet deadlines, we will automate the entire infrastructure from the start, including deployment and
testing, to ensure high efficiency and quality. Although it may take longer initially due to script setup, it will
save time in the long run.
● Sensitive data migration requires strong encryption, using third-party or cloud-native tools. Scalability for
the database will be ensured through caching services and read replicas.
● To meet the RPO of 5 minutes and RTO of 30 minutes, a scaled-down, always-available infrastructure in a
separate region is needed, with database sync and blue-green deployments of applications for each release
cycle.

Comparison In Data Migration Approach
Criteria Data Pump with FastConnect GoldenGate with
FastConnect
DMS with FastConnect
Cost Efficient High (one-time cost for Data Pump and
FastConnect usage)
Moderate to High (GoldenGate licensing
and FastConnect costs)
Medium (FastConnect costs, DMS is
free)
Security Secure with encrypted data transfer over
FastConnect
Enterprise-grade security with encryption
and FastConnect
Secure, FastConnect ensures private
link
High
Availability
No real-time sync, batch mode with some
downtime
Real-time data replication, zero
downtime
Minimal downtime depending on
migration type
Disaster Recovery Limited to backup/restore approach, no real-
time failover
Supports real-time failover and DR with
continuous replication
Can support failover but not real-time
sync
Comparison In Data Migration Approach
Criteria Data Pump with FastConnect GoldenGate with
FastConnect
DMS with FastConnect
Pros - Simple, cost-effective solution and well
planned downtime
- Zero downtime with continuous
replication
- Real-time data sync for critical systems
- Suitable for long-term, steady
migration requires fastconnect
Some downtime
Best For Applications that can tolerate periodic
downtime
Mission-critical applications requiring
zero downtime
Applications needing steady migration
with minimal downtime
Recommended For Cost-efficient migrations with acceptable
downtime
Real-time, high availability, continuous
sync
Cost-effective for extended migrations
with fewer interruptions

Cloud Services for Migration and Their Key Benefits
● Cost Savings & Tracking: With a Pay-as-you-go model, the organization can save a significant amount by paying only for what
they use. Expenses can be tracked for each environment, helping teams regularly optimize costs and scale infrastructure
efficiently.
● Secure Infrastructure:The infrastructure is highly secure, using policies, WAF (Web Application Firewall), SSL certificates, and
services like Vault to ensure data is protected. This setup makes the system highly trusted and secure.
● Improved Release Process:Automation has streamlined the release process, reducing the time required for new
deployments. Teams now have better visibility of infrastructure activities, enabling faster rollbacks and more efficient scaling.
● Scalability & Traffic Management:The infrastructure has autoscaling enabled, ensuring it can handle variable loads. Load
balancers distribute traffic efficiently, and a caching solution reduces the load on the master database by managing frequent
read operations.
● Disaster Protection:The solution is protected against disasters, ensuring that natural calamities or accidental events do not
impact the application's uptime, keeping the service always available.
● Efficient Resource Management:Resources are tracked and managed efficiently using tools like Jira, Agile practices, daily
stand-ups, and proper documentation in Confluence. This ensures that all project information is organized and easily
accessible, aiding in knowledge transfer and onboarding or offboarding of employees.
